Output 89392bf5f05860733ec2f517ae0288d514ef9e40faf4ce92bd23bdcace4507ec:18

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 17dc93ba3f5709d362e621e9ffb4a9b5ab91baa8d11b8d990c35bbba8f0ef127
address
tb1pzlwf8w3l2uyaxchxy85lld9fkk4erw4g6ydcmxgvxkam4rcw7yns2xrf6g
transaction
89392bf5f05860733ec2f517ae0288d514ef9e40faf4ce92bd23bdcace4507ec